Output 23c3c4bddfe766ee5304dd9a527331fd55b31f84b8b479a3e26bb7cce14edde7:0

value
1807358
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4cb580bbf9e12da2e15e3c9df9d472324e7ebbc3 OP_EQUALVERIFY OP_CHECKSIG
address
17zbncvxL2Dbg1tQAjbXffHNKbwf8vNvPy
transaction
23c3c4bddfe766ee5304dd9a527331fd55b31f84b8b479a3e26bb7cce14edde7
confirmations
362416
spent
true